#f82012 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f82012 is composed of 97.3% red, 12.5%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.1% magenta, 92.7%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 3.7 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 52.2%. #f82012 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4024 with #f10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3300.

#f82012 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f82012 has RGB values of R:248, G:32,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.93,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16261138.

Shades and Tints of #f82012
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0100 is the darkest color, while #fff7f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f82012
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878383 is the less saturated color, while #f82012 is the most saturated one.
